Working themes

Territorial development

We work on different key policies that contribute to the quality of life of local communities and the attractiveness of mountain areas.

 

Environment

The mountain environment is rich and unique. We work to preserve and restore it, increase the environmental resilience of mountain areas and help territories drive transitions.

Agriculture

Mountain landscapes are shaped by traditional, extensive and sustainable agriculture. We aim to promote mountain farming and improve the conditions of mountain farmers.

Cross-cutting

Mountain areas are veritable laboratories for finding new solutions to overarching challenges. We promote research and innovation in, with and for mountain communities.
